FERM 421 Sensory Analysis of Fermented Products


Instruction in the use of senses to analyze and describe fermented foods and beverages. Students will learn how to identify faults in products and correlate with productions. A special emphasis will be placed on the statistical analysis of sensory testing and the design of testing panels.
